Sengoku: Mu Bae Choi vs. Dave Herman. Choi Mu-bae TKOs Dave Herman, and in his excitement, his cornerman pounces on him. Start at 9:10 of the video. I didn't notice this the first time I saw the fight, but reviewing it again, the cornerman's tackle KOs CHOI MU-BAE. Hilarious.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om).

Choi Mu-bae, 8-3-0, Heavyweight, fought in Pride, K-1 Hero's, Pancrase and Sengoku, beat Gary Goodridge and Dave Herman :/. Http:/ www.sherdog.com/fighter/Mu-Bae-Choi-9684. South Korean mixed martial arts and K-1; news, fighter profiles, opinions. Tuesday, April 14, 2009. Jung Chan-sung aka "The Korean Zombie". Thus far, he looks like a pretty good featherweight prospect. This kid is young too, he's a year younger than I am and has had some pretty decent experience for his age. I expect him to make a pretty big splash in this GP. I haven't seen enough of him to make a huge call, but I like him so far.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om). View my complete profile.
